* Lokta paper is a paper made in a traditional and ancestral way in NEPAL for Lamali

 

Manufacture: from bark from a shrub called «Daphne». This bark, when crushed and mixed with water, forms a paper pulp. The sheets of paper produced are stretched over large wooden frames and left to dry in the open air.

 

This paper was traditionally used by the Buddhist monks for their religious writings. The manufacturing method remains unchanged to this day. The paper is now dyed to offer a wider range of designs and choices.
